I was wondering if anyone would be able to tell me what, in game, the number beside your rocket/torp/bomb squadron symbols actually represent?

In most cases, I think it is supposed to represent an attack wave within the squadron but in some cases (such as Implacable torpedo bombers) it seems to represent individual planes.

Anyone know which it is supposed to be?

Assuming I understand your question properly, that is the number of planes of each type you have in reserve. 

For example, Hakuryu has 24 TBs in total. So by default, it'll show 24/24 below TB icon. If you select that squadron to deploy, the number will become 12/24 as a TB squadron takes 12 planes to form and rest of the 12 are still in reserve.

Pressing "Alt" will tell you how much time left for a single plane to be restored(in case of a plane loss)
